サイドチェーン技術が切り拓く暗号資産(仮想通貨)の新世界
はじめに
暗号資産(仮想通貨)の世界は、その黎明期から目覚ましい発展を遂げてきました。ビットコインを筆頭に、数多くのアルトコインが登場し、ブロックチェーン技術は金融分野にとどまらず、様々な産業への応用が模索されています。しかし、既存のブロックチェーン技術には、スケーラビリティ問題、プライバシー問題、柔軟性の欠如といった課題が存在します。これらの課題を克服し、暗号資産の可能性をさらに広げるために注目されているのが、サイドチェーン技術です。本稿では、サイドチェーン技術の基礎から、その応用事例、将来展望について詳細に解説します。
1. サイドチェーン技術の基礎
サイドチェーンとは、メインチェーン(通常はビットコインなどの主要な暗号資産のブロックチェーン)に並行して存在する別のブロックチェーンのことです。サイドチェーンは、メインチェーンとは異なるコンセンサスアルゴリズムやブロックサイズ、トランザクション処理速度を持つことができます。これにより、メインチェーンの負荷を軽減し、より多様な機能やサービスを実現することが可能になります。
サイドチェーンの動作原理は、主に以下の3つの要素に基づいています。
- Two-way Peg(双方向ペッグ): メインチェーンとサイドチェーン間で暗号資産を移動させるための仕組みです。これにより、ユーザーはメインチェーンの資産をサイドチェーンで利用したり、サイドチェーンで得た資産をメインチェーンに戻したりすることができます。
- Consensus Mechanism(コンセンサスアルゴリズム): サイドチェーンがトランザクションを検証し、ブロックを生成するためのルールです。Proof-of-Work(PoW)、Proof-of-Stake(PoS)など、様々なコンセンサスアルゴリズムが利用可能です。
- Security Model(セキュリティモデル): サイドチェーンのセキュリティを確保するための仕組みです。サイドチェーンのセキュリティは、メインチェーンのセキュリティに依存する場合もあれば、独立したセキュリティモデルを持つ場合もあります。
サイドチェーンの導入により、メインチェーンの改ざん耐性を維持しつつ、サイドチェーン上で実験的な機能やサービスを安全に展開することができます。また、サイドチェーンは、メインチェーンのスケーラビリティ問題を緩和するための有効な手段としても期待されています。
2. サイドチェーン技術の応用事例
サイドチェーン技術は、様々な分野で応用されています。以下に、代表的な応用事例を紹介します。
- Liquid Network: ビットコインのサイドチェーンであり、迅速かつプライベートなビットコイン取引を実現します。主に取引所間の決済や、迅速な資金移動を目的としています。
- Rootstock (RSK): ビットコインのサイドチェーンであり、スマートコントラクト機能を提供します。これにより、ビットコイン上で分散型アプリケーション(DApps)を開発することが可能になります。
- Polygon (旧 Matic Network): イーサリアムのサイドチェーンであり、スケーラビリティ問題を解決し、低コストで高速なトランザクションを実現します。DeFi(分散型金融)アプリケーションの普及に貢献しています。
- xDai Chain: イーサリアムのサイドチェーンであり、ステーブルコインであるDaiを基軸としたエコシステムを構築しています。低コストで高速なトランザクションを実現し、マイクロペイメントやゲームなどの分野での利用が期待されています。
これらの事例以外にも、サイドチェーン技術は、サプライチェーン管理、デジタルアイデンティティ、投票システムなど、様々な分野での応用が検討されています。サイドチェーンの柔軟性と拡張性により、特定のニーズに合わせたカスタマイズが可能であり、様々なユースケースに対応することができます。
3. サイドチェーン技術のメリットとデメリット
サイドチェーン技術には、以下のようなメリットとデメリットがあります。
メリット:
- スケーラビリティの向上: サイドチェーンは、メインチェーンの負荷を軽減し、トランザクション処理速度を向上させることができます。
- 柔軟性の向上: サイドチェーンは、メインチェーンとは異なるコンセンサスアルゴリズムやブロックサイズを持つことができるため、特定のニーズに合わせたカスタマイズが可能です。
- イノベーションの促進: サイドチェーンは、メインチェーンに影響を与えることなく、実験的な機能やサービスを安全に展開することができます。
- プライバシーの向上: サイドチェーンは、メインチェーンよりもプライバシー保護に優れた設計にすることができます。
デメリット:
- セキュリティリスク: サイドチェーンのセキュリティは、メインチェーンのセキュリティに依存する場合、メインチェーンの脆弱性に影響を受ける可能性があります。
- 複雑性: サイドチェーンの導入と運用は、技術的に複雑であり、専門知識が必要です。
- 流動性の問題: サイドチェーンの流動性が低い場合、資産の移動が困難になる可能性があります。
- 相互運用性の問題: 異なるサイドチェーン間の相互運用性が低い場合、資産の移動やデータの共有が困難になる可能性があります。
これらのメリットとデメリットを理解した上で、サイドチェーン技術を適切に活用することが重要です。
4. サイドチェーン技術の将来展望
サイドチェーン技術は、暗号資産の世界に革新をもたらす可能性を秘めています。今後の展望としては、以下の点が挙げられます。
- 相互運用性の向上: 異なるサイドチェーン間の相互運用性を高めるための技術開発が進むと予想されます。これにより、異なるブロックチェーン間の資産移動やデータの共有が容易になり、より広範なエコシステムが構築される可能性があります。
- セキュリティの強化: サイドチェーンのセキュリティを強化するための技術開発が進むと予想されます。例えば、ゼロ知識証明やマルチシグなどの技術を活用することで、サイドチェーンのセキュリティを向上させることができます。
- DeFiとの連携強化: サイドチェーンとDeFi(分散型金融)との連携が強化されると予想されます。サイドチェーンのスケーラビリティと低コスト性を活かすことで、より効率的でアクセスしやすいDeFiサービスが実現する可能性があります。
- エンタープライズ分野への応用拡大: サイドチェーン技術が、サプライチェーン管理、デジタルアイデンティティ、投票システムなど、エンタープライズ分野への応用が拡大すると予想されます。
また、Layer 2ソリューションとの組み合わせも注目されています。Layer 2ソリューションは、メインチェーンの負荷を軽減するための技術であり、サイドチェーンと組み合わせることで、より高いスケーラビリティと効率性を実現することができます。
5. サイドチェーン技術の課題と克服策
サイドチェーン技術の普及には、いくつかの課題が存在します。主な課題としては、セキュリティリスク、複雑性、流動性の問題、相互運用性の問題などが挙げられます。これらの課題を克服するためには、以下の対策が考えられます。
- セキュリティ監査の徹底: サイドチェーンのコードやアーキテクチャに対するセキュリティ監査を徹底し、脆弱性を早期に発見し修正することが重要です。
- 開発ツールの改善: サイドチェーンの開発を容易にするためのツールやライブラリを開発し、開発者の参入障壁を下げる必要があります。
- インセンティブ設計の最適化: サイドチェーンの流動性を高めるためのインセンティブ設計を最適化し、ユーザーの参加を促進する必要があります。
- 標準化の推進: 異なるサイドチェーン間の相互運用性を高めるための標準化を推進し、相互接続性を向上させる必要があります。
これらの課題を克服することで、サイドチェーン技術は、暗号資産の世界における重要な役割を担うことができるでしょう。
まとめ
サイドチェーン技術は、暗号資産のスケーラビリティ問題、プライバシー問題、柔軟性の欠如といった課題を克服し、暗号資産の可能性をさらに広げるための有効な手段です。Liquid Network、Rootstock、Polygon、xDai Chainなどの応用事例は、サイドチェーン技術の有効性を示しています。今後の展望としては、相互運用性の向上、セキュリティの強化、DeFiとの連携強化、エンタープライズ分野への応用拡大などが期待されます。サイドチェーン技術の普及には、セキュリティリスク、複雑性、流動性の問題、相互運用性の問題などの課題が存在しますが、これらの課題を克服することで、サイドチェーン技術は、暗号資産の世界における重要な役割を担うことができるでしょう。暗号資産の未来を切り拓くサイドチェーン技術の発展に、今後も注目していく必要があります。